Formula
nanowatts = deciwatts × 100000000
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 deciwatt equals 0.1 base units, and 1 nanowatt equals 1e-9 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ct deciwatt-to-nanowatt factor of 100000000.
Simple example
1 dW × 100000000 = 100,000,000 nW
1 deciwatt = 100,000,000 nanowatts.

What's the difference between voltage, current, and resistance?
Voltage (volts) is the electrical potential difference driving current through a circuit. Current (amperes) is the rate of flow of electric charge. Resistance (ohms) is how much a component opposes that flow. They're related by Ohm's law (V = I × R), but they are distinct physical quantities, and this page converts between units of just one of them.
